In support of the increasing need for training and reference materials in diagnostic laboratories, Siemens Healthcare Diagnostics has announced the extended availability of a number of educational resources for laboratory staff. These include a range of wall posters and case studies to assist haematology departments with staff development, along with a series of webinars offering personalised education, training and management solutions.

The range of haematology posters contain high-quality photomicrographs and associated text to provide reference information for many cell presentations seen in normal and pathological blood smears. They cover various subjects including haematopoiesis, red blood cell morphology, lymphoid blood diseases, peroxidase & nuclear density analysis, platelet & megakaryocyte morphology and plasma cell morphology. The series of educational posters provides excellent training opportunities and assists laboratories in maintaining blood film morphology reporting, consistency and quality. Other elements of this programme include case studies and a series of lunchtime CPD accredited training presentations that can be delivered by Siemens Product and Applications Specialists.

Siemens webinars are regularly hosted by its customers and experts exploring a variety of topics including laboratory best practice, compliance requirements and disease state management. Recently, Siemens Healthcare Diagnostics hosted a webinar on ‘Clinical and Analytical Factors Impacting Vitamin D Results’. The objectives of the session were to learn the value of measuring vitamin D, and to understand the clinical and analytical factors that influence the measurement of vitamin D by immunoassay. “Maintaining staff competency is a key challenge for all laboratories, particularly with the recent implementation of the new ISO 15189 quality standard,” states Dave Barmby, Marketing Manager for Haematology at Siemens Healthcare Diagnostics.

“NHS Trusts and Health Boards are requesting tools to help with educating the next generation of staff and maintaining CPD for those already qualified; the posters and other educational tools we provide are an example of our commitment to supporting laboratories in this area.”
